Welcome to Bewdley, situated in the Wyre Forest District. Described as the most perfect small Georgian town in Worcestershire, and aptly taken from the French term ‘Beau Lieu’, indeed it is a ‘beautiful place’, with stunning landscape views and historic scenery alongside the River Severn; a great place to explore!

Bewdley’s Town Centre is therefore popular with both visitors and its residents. It boasts sports clubs, a range of community groups, a museum, churches and an array of unique and independent businesses. You can treat yourself to a meal or drinks in one of the many pubs and eateries; something for everyone.
